From headlines to business reality

Recent headlines have reignited public discussion around artificial general intelligence (AGI), superintelligence, and the AI singularity. While these debates generate attention, they also risk distracting organizations from the challenges they face today.

The recent OpenAI containment incident is a good example. During an internal cybersecurity evaluation, OpenAI intentionally disabled safety guardrails to test the upper limits of its models' capabilities. The models identified vulnerabilities and successfully reached infrastructure outside their intended testing environment.

Technically, the incident was remarkable. Strategically, however, the lesson is different from many of the headlines that followed. The models did not suddenly become autonomous. They pursued the objective they had been given, exactly as highly capable AI systems are designed to do.

The real takeaway is not about machines becoming conscious. It is about the importance of designing objectives, constraints, and governance frameworks that ensure AI systems operate safely and predictably.

Why accountability matters more than capability

Modern AI systems are extraordinarily capable: they can generate code, analyze vast quantities of information, automate complex workflows, and increasingly act as autonomous agents across business processes. Yet capability alone does not determine business success: enterprise AI initiatives rarely fail because models are insufficiently intelligent, but rather because organizations lack clear ownership, governance, high-quality data, or operating models that enable AI to scale responsibly.

As AI systems become more capable, human accountability becomes much more important. When an AI agent identifies an unexpected solution, responsibility does not transfer to the technology. It remains with the people who defined the objective, approved its deployment, and established the safeguards around its use.

Moving beyond the AGI debate

Although public discussions around AGI and singularity dominate the news cycle, they are largely the wrong conversation for business leaders.

Organizations are already creating significant value using existing AI capabilities. Across industries, AI is helping businesses:

  • Accelerate software development and engineering productivity
  • Improve customer service through intelligent automation
  • Strengthen decision-making with advanced analytics
  • Optimize operations and supply chains
  • Unlock institutional knowledge through enterprise AI platforms

None of these applications require artificial superintelligence. Instead, they require disciplined execution.

The organizations seeing the strongest returns are not necessarily those experimenting with the newest frontier models, but the ones investing in data foundations, governance, adoption, and scalable operating models.
